You touch a non-hostile tree, bush, or suitably-sized plant within range. The plant you touch uproots and shapes itself into a steed you can ride. You decide the steed's appearance, and it also grows a saddle, bit, and bridle (which are all made of wood and are a part of its body).
For the duration, you or a creature you choose can ride the steed. The steed uses the statistics for a Riding Horse, except that Difficult Terrain does not slow its movement. When the spell ends, the plant gradually replants itself in the ground, and returns to its original shape, giving the rider up to 1 minute to dismount. The spell ends early if you use an action to dismiss it, or if the steed takes any damage - unless the steed is destroyed, it replants itself, as above.
